Preparatory Projects
Who can apply?
These projects are intended for users who are new to CSCS :
- to allow them to port and test their codes before applying for a Production Project
- to generate the required benchmarks and resource justification to be included in the Production Project Proposal
Existing users who wish to port and test a new code or application may also apply for a Preparatory Project.
These projects consist of a limited and finite amount of compute resources. They are allocated for 3 months - a maximum extension of 3 months may be granted based on CSCS' evaluation of the request.
Preparatory Projects are allocated a total of 12'000 Allocation Units (AUs)ยป over 3 months on the Cray XE6 or a corresponding allocation if you are interested in a different platform (Cray XMT, SGI Altix UV).
Project description
Up to two A4 pages:
- Short description of the research methods
- Research goals to achieve at the end of the three months to be promoted to a Production Project
- HPC Experience of the applicant (brief description of the HPC know-how of the PI and the group; need of support in compiling, porting, optimizing, etc.)

Review process and decision
Preparatory Projects will undergo a technical review by CSCS experts within one month of submission.
